I am confident we have the right strategy, the right assets, and the right team to deliver results. As you know, our strategy is to transform Mattel into an IP-driven, high-performing toy company. Our strategy has two parts. In the short to mid-term, our priorities are to continue to restore profitability by reshaping operations and to regain topline growth by growing our Power Brands and expanding our brand portfolio. In the mid to long-term, we are looking to capture the full value of our IP through franchise management and the development of our online retail and eCommerce capabilities. 2 Toy Fair Analyst Meeting Friday, February 15th, 2019 Last week, we announced our fourth quarter and full-year earnings results. We made meaningful progress towards restoring profitability. We delivered the largest year-over-year improvement in operating income for the full year since 2012; and for the fourth quarter, since 2009. We also reported the first gross margin improvement for the fourth quarter and the full year since 2013. We are tracking ahead with our structural simplification program and now expect to exceed our overall savings target of $650 million by the end of 2019. In terms of regaining topline growth, 2018 was a great year for Barbie. The fourth quarter marked the brand's fifth consecutive quarter of year-over-year growth and, at the same time, it achieved the highest full-year gross sales in the last five years. Hot Wheels, reached its highest annual sales in its 50-year history and remained the number one property, globally, in the vehicle supercategory. Additionally, we executed well in our two largest regions, North America and Europe, and we maintained our strength in Latin America and Global Emerging Markets, excluding China. As a result, we recaptured our leadership position as the number one global toy company in 2018. This was thanks to very strong execution by our people on the ground. While I am talking about accolades, I should also mention that we have been the number one toy company in Latin America for three consecutive years. We have been the number one toy company in North America for four consecutive years and we have remained the number one toy company in the US for 25 consecutive years. Remarkable. In terms of third-party IP, we demonstrated our strength as a world-class licensing partner. Jurassic World exceeded all expectations in 2018, delivering the biggest toy year ever for the franchise, in partnership with Universal. This is a great example of how we are advancing Mattel as a partner of choice for third-party IP owners by leveraging our global reach through innovation and global execution capabilities. Heading into 2019, we are particularly excited to introduce our highly anticipated Toy Story 4 product line in partnership with Disney. We are also launching a new line based on BTS, the world's leading South Korean boy band which has become a cultural sensation with global appeal. We look forward to the launch of this multi-category collaboration this summer. Just this week, we announced a multi-year licensing agreement with Universal's Despicable Me franchise. Our range of products will debut at retailers worldwide, ahead of the Minions 2 global theatrical release.     MASTERS OF THE UNIVERSE: ACTION FIGURES, CUSTOMIZATION AND MASCULINITY Eric Sobel A Thesis Submitted to the Graduate College of Bowling Green State University in partial fulfillment of the requirements for the degree of MASTER OF ARTS December 2018 Committee: Montana Miller, Advisor Esther Clinton Jeremy Wallach ii ABSTRACT Montana Miller, Advisor This thesis places action figures, as masculinely gendered playthings and rich intertexts, into a larger context that accounts for increased nostalgia and hyperacceleration. Employing an ethnographic approach, I turn my attention to the under-discussed adults who comprise the fandom. I examine ways that individuals interact with action figures creatively, divorced from children’s play, to produce subjective experiences, negotiate the inherently consumeristic nature of their fandom, and process the gender codes and social stigma associated with classic toylines. Toy customizers, for example, act as folk artists who value authenticity, but for many, mimicking mass-produced objects is a sign of one’s skill, as seen by those working in a style inspired by Masters of the Universe figures. However, while creativity is found in delicately manipulating familiar forms, the inherent toxic masculinity of the original action figures is explored to a degree that far exceeds that of the mass-produced toys of the 1980s. Collectors similarly complicate the use of action figures, as playfully created displays act as frames where fetishization is permissible. I argue that the fetishization of action figures is a stabilizing response to ever-changing trends, yet simultaneously operates within the complex web of intertexts of which action figures are invariably tied. To highlight the action figure’s evolving role in corporate hands, I examine retro-style Reaction figures as metacultural objects that evoke Star Wars figures of the late 1970s but, unlike Star Wars toys, discourage creativity, communicating through the familiar signs of pop culture to push the figure into a mental realm where official stories are narrowly interpreted.

STATIC, YET FLUCTUATING: THE EVOLUTION OF BATMAN AND HIS AUDIENCES by PERRY DUPRE DANTZLER Under the Direction of H. Calvin Thomas ABSTRACT The Batman media franchise (comics, movies, novels, television, and cartoons) is unique because no other form of written or visual texts has as many artists, audiences, and forms of expression. Understanding the various artists and audiences and what Batman means to them is to understand changing trends and thinking in American culture. The character of Batman has developed into a symbol with relevant characteristics that develop and evolve with each new story and new author. The Batman canon has become so large and contains so many different audiences that it has become a franchise that can morph to fit any group of viewers/readers. Our understanding of Batman and the many readings of him gives us insight into ourselves as a culture in our particular place in history.

    Mattel Films to Develop Rock ‘Em Sock ‘Em Robots Live-Action Motion Picture with Universal Pictures and Vin Diesel’s One Race Films April 19, 2021 Vin Diesel also to star in the film, written by Ryan Engle, based on the classic tabletop game about battling robots EL SEGUNDO, Calif.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Apr. 19, 2021-- Mattel, Inc. (NASDAQ: MAT) announced today plans to develop Rock ‘Em Sock ‘Em Robots®, the classic tabletop game featuring battling robots, into a live-action motion picture. Mattel Films is working with Universal Pictures and Vin Diesel’s production company, One Race Films, on the project. Diesel will also star in the film. This press release features multimedia. View the full release here: https://www.businesswire.com/news/home/20210419005111/en/ Mattel Films will produce the project alongside Diesel and Samantha Vincent (“The Fast and the Furious” franchise) from One Race Films. Ryan Engle (“Rampage,” “The Commuter”) penned the screenplay for the action adventure, which follows a father and son who form an unlikely bond with an advanced war machine. Kevin McKeon will lead the project for Mattel Films. “To take the classic Rock 'Em Sock 'Em game, with Mattel as my partner, and align it with the kind of world building, franchise making success we have had with Universal, is truly exciting," said Vin Diesel. “We are proud to bring this iconic piece of Mattel IP to life on the big screen with our tremendously talented partners Vin Diesel, One Race Films and Universal,” added Robbie Brenner, executive producer of Mattel Films. “Our rich library of franchises continues to yield compelling stories and (Graphic: Business Wire) we look forward to creating what is sure to be a thrilling action adventure for the whole family to enjoy with Rock ‘Em Sock ‘Em Robots.” Launched in 1966, the Rock ‘Em Sock ‘Em Robots game was inspired by an arcade boxing game which pitted Red Rocker® against Blue Bomber® in a fight to knock his rival’s block off.
